Ningzhou is a town in Yuxi, Southeastern Yunnan, Yunnan and has about 83,600 residents and an elevation of 1,620 metres. Ningzhou is situated nearby to the locality 县城, as well as near the village Guojiaying.| Tap on a place to explore it |
